Avance Cabinetry is a cabinet manufacturer based out of Fall River Massachusetts that delivers quality materials and pristine finishes for cabinetry that is functional, purposeful, and a reflection of the customer’s individual personality. We pride ourselves in our woodworking and craftsmanship that deliver cabinets that are sure to fit every lifestyle.


We are seeking a highly skilled Automation Engineer to lead the commissioning, operation, maintenance, and continuous improvement of our fully automated frameless cabinet manufacturing facility. This is a ground-floor opportunity to own the technical heartbeat of a greenfield factory where automation handles every stage of production — from raw panel input through CNC cutting, robotic transfer, edge banding, drilling, staging, and order sorting — with the first human touch point occurring at final assembly.


The ideal candidate combines deep hands-on experience with industrial automation hardware (PLCs, robotics, servo systems, conveyors) and a strong working knowledge of manufacturing execution systems (MES), QR/barcode-driven production tracking, and cross-functional integration. You will be the primary technical authority ensuring our automated line runs at target OEE and that every panel arrives at assembly correctly edged, drilled, and sorted to order.


Key Responsibilities:

Commissioning & System Integration

• Lead startup, commissioning, and acceptance testing of all automated production cells including CNC panel saws, robotic transfer systems, edge banding, drilling, and automated staging/sorting equipment.

• Integrate all machines into the plant MES/WMS via QR code, barcode, or RFID tracking — ensuring part traceability from raw panel to assembly hand-off.

• Define and validate communication protocols between PLCs, HMIs, robotic controllers, and plant-level software (ERP/MES).

Operations & Continuous Improvement

• Own the OEE (Overall Equipment Effectiveness) KPIs for all automated cells; lead root cause analysis and corrective action for losses in availability, performance, and quality.

• Develop and maintain PLC/robot programs, motion profiles, part program libraries, and edge/drill specification databases.

• Identify and implement automation improvement projects to reduce cycle time, scrap, and rework.

Maintenance & Reliability

• Create and maintain preventive maintenance (PM) schedules for all automated equipment, conveyors, robotic systems, and control hardware.

• Develop MTTR/MTBF targets; build spare parts strategy and critical spares inventory.

• Train and support maintenance technicians on troubleshooting PLCs, servo drives, pneumatics, and vision systems.

Quality & Compliance

• Define automated quality checkpoints including dimension verification, edge quality inspection, and drill position validation.

• Partner with Product Development to ensure tolerance stacks and part programs are achievable on installed equipment.

• Ensure all automation systems comply with OSHA, NFPA 79, and applicable electrical/machine safety standards.

Cross-Functional Collaboration

• Partner with Product Development to onboard new cabinet lines into the automated production flow.

• Work with Purchasing to qualify new equipment vendors and manage FAT (Factory Acceptance Testing) at supplier facilities.

• Collaborate with IT to maintain cybersecurity posture of OT/SCADA systems and enforce change management on production software.

Requirements:

Education

• Bachelor’s degree in Electrical engineering, Mechanical Engineering, Mechatronics, or related engineering discipline.

• Associate's degree with 7+ years of direct automation engineering experience will be considered.

Experience

• 5+ years of hands-on automation engineering experience in a high-volume discrete manufacturing environment.

• Demonstrated experience commissioning and maintaining CNC woodworking or panel processing machinery (panel saws, edge banders, CNC drilling/boring centers).

• Hands-on experience programming and maintaining industrial robots (FANUC, KUKA, ABB, Universal Robots, or equivalent).

• PLC programming proficiency — Siemens TIA Portal, Allen-Bradley (Studio 5000/RSLogix), or Beckhoff TwinCAT.

• Experience with automated conveyor systems, sorters, and material handling equipment.

• Experience with QR code / barcode-driven MES or WMS production tracking systems.

Technical Skills

• Strong understanding of servo motion control, pneumatics, and machine safety systems (Safety PLC, light curtains, two-hand controls).

• Proficiency reading and creating electrical schematics and pneumatic diagrams.

• Familiarity with OPC-UA, Modbus, EtherNet/IP, or PROFINET industrial communication standards.

• Experience with SCADA/HMI development (Ignition, WonderWare, FactoryTalk, or equivalent).


Preferred Qualifications:

• Experience in cabinet, furniture, or wood products manufacturing with exposure to frameless (European-style) construction methods.

• Knowledge of nesting software and cutting optimization tools (e.g., Microvellum, Cabinet Vision, eCabinet, or similar).

• Six Sigma Green Belt or Lean Manufacturing certification.

• Experience with machine vision systems for automated quality inspection.

• Working knowledge of ISO 9001 quality management systems.

• Experience with automated kitting, order picking, or e-commerce fulfillment automation.
